Thinking about the name
Cailin
Irish origin
“Derived from Irish 'cailín,' meaning 'girl' or 'young woman,' this name carries direct linguistic authenticity and cultural pride. Cailin is used in Ireland with genuine historical roots while having gained popularity internationally among those with Irish heritage. The name bridges everyday Irish language with distinctive personal identity.”
